Wisconsin Softball Announces Schedule
September 30, 2005 | Softball
The Wisconsin softball team will battle tough conference and non-conference opponents in its 2006 schedule, announced Friday. Highlighting the slate is defending national champion Michigan, which comes to Goodman Diamond for a doubleheader on April 16.
Wisconsin will also host one competition this fall, welcoming UW-Green Bay and UW-Parkside for a round-robin tournament Saturday, Oct. 8 at 11 a.m.
The Badgers open their season Feb. 10 at the Arizona State Fiesta Bowl in Tempe, Ariz., and continue on the road with tournaments at Oklahoma State, Georgia Tech and Stanford through March. Wisconsin heads west for Spring Break to play against Fresno State, March 13, and in the Capital Classic, hosted by Sacramento State, March 17-19.
The Badgers begin Big Ten Conference play March 31 and April 1 at Northwestern before heading south for a doubleheader against Illinois that weekend.
Wisconsin opens at home with two big games against Minnesota on Sunday, April 9. Last season the Badgers clinched the inaugural Border Battle Cup for the University of Wisconsin with a sweep over the Gophers in Minneapolis.
The Badgers conclude their regular season with eight straight home games, wrapping up against Iowa on May 6 and 7.
Wisconsin is also scheduled to play non-conference matchups at home and on the road against Illinois-Chicago and UW-Green Bay as well as one game at Loyola (Chicago).
The Big Ten Tournament will be hosted by the regular-season conference champion May 12-14 with NCAA Regional competition scheduled for May 19-21. NCAA Super Regionals are slated for May 22-28, and the Women's College World Series will be held at the Don E. Porter Hall of Fame Stadium in Oklahoma City, June 1-5.
Last year Wisconsin finished the season 31-24, winning 18 of its last 20 games to earn a bid to the Big Ten Tournament and the right to host NCAA Regionals.
